This chapter is adopted pursuant to N.J.S.A. 40:55D-1 et seq., in order to promote and protect the public health, safety, morals and general welfare and in furtherance of the following related and more specific objectives:
A. 
To secure safety from fire, flood, panic and other natural or man-made disasters.
B. 
To provide adequate light, air and open space.
C. 
To ensure that the development of the Borough of Avon-by-the-Sea does not conflict with the development and general welfare of neighboring municipalities, the County and the State as a whole.
D. 
To promote the establishment of appropriate population densities and concentrations that will contribute to the well-being of persons, neighborhoods and preservation of the environment.
E. 
To encourage the appropriate and efficient expenditure of public funds by the coordination of public development with land use policies.
F. 
To provide sufficient space in appropriate locations for a variety of residential, recreational, and commercial uses and open space, both public and private, according to their respective environmental requirements.
G. 
To encourage the location and design of transportation routes that will promote the free flow of traffic while discouraging location of such facilities and routes that result in congestion or blight.
H. 
To promote a desirable visual environment through creative development techniques and good civic design and arrangements.
I. 
To promote the conservation of open space and valuable natural resources and to prevent urban sprawl and degradation of the environment through improper use of land.
J. 
To encourage senior citizen community housing construction consistent with provisions permitting other residential uses of a similar density in the same zoning district.
The provisions of this chapter shall be held to be minimum requirements. Where this chapter imposes a greater restriction than is imposed or required by other provisions of law or by other rules or regulations or resolutions, the provisions of this chapter shall control unless otherwise restricted by law. Where other laws, rules, regulations or resolutions require greater restrictions than are imposed or required by this chapter, the provisions of such other laws, rules, regulations or restrictions shall control.
All uses not expressly permitted in this chapter are prohibited.
All requirements of this chapter shall be complied with at the time of erection, enlargement, alteration, moving or change in use of the principal use and shall apply to the entire structure or structures whether or not the entire structure or structures were involved in the erection, enlargement, alteration, moving or change in use.
